Tonight, though, we finished the rest of Karazhan. I really like how we manage to run Kara and still get the raiders and core raiders to their main raid on time.
All we had left in Kara tonight was Netherspite, Chess Event, and Prince Malchezaar. All three were fun. We did have some issues with Prince due to bad infernal drops, so we wiped and got him down on the second attempt.

For those of you who don’t know, Prince Malchezaar is probably my most hated NPC in Karazhan. Most people would assume it is because of the randomness of the fight. No, that isn’t it. Although, that is one fight that is completely out of your control. The reason I am not fond of this fight is because out of the ten times that I have seen the Mindblade drop in the last 1.5 years while playing Bansidhe, I have lost every roll. Tenryuu often jokes about how bad my luck is when it comes to my random rolls. I’m definitely not the one you want to take with you if you’re looking to win big in Vegas.
Tonight my luck changed. Prince Malchezaar was kind enough to drop the Nathrezim Mindblade along with the Ruby Drape of the Mysticant. The mage rolled a 94, and I, for once, rolled a 99. I am now the proud owner of one beautiful Mindblade. I also got to take home the ruby cloak. And, of course, Tenryuu had to add, “It’s only taken you over a year, a new race, and a new class to finally win that.” Yeah, yeah, I know. However, I’m still excited!
